3G RDX Rear Hatch glass explosion



This morning I was 10 feet down my driveway when this happened. Complete shattering of the rear hatch glass. I thought ice was sliding off my roof. I have an appointment this Thursday with my dealer. The outside temperature was -16C, about 3F. Incidentally the rear hatch glass is about 4mm thick. Has anyone else had this happen to the rear glass? I’ve read subscribers mentioning this with the roof glass.

Assuming this wasn't in a garage prior to going down the driveway. A lot less flex in the glass and tailgate at 3F than at warmer temps. Likely a dip in the driveway or torque caused when rear axle is in the street and front axle still in driveway. I'm not sure if 10 feet gets you to the street and absolutely not making excuses or condoning this happing.
We had a sunroof replaced that displayed cracks that ran from corner to corner, but fortunately didn't explode.

Yes, its happening to many customers here in New Jersey. This was confirmed by a local Acura dealer and a glass repair shop. My 2020 RDX was parked for over 10 hrs when suddenly my rear glass shattered. Temperature outside was approximately 56F.

See TSB 22-014 - Rear Windshield Glass Shattering in the 2019 and 2020 TSB threads.
